THE DEPARTMENT:
Talent Acquisition (TA) oversees the full-cycle recruitment process for all state-side staff and management positions. We believe that the success of our campus community depends on attracting qualified talent from different backgrounds and experiences. TA collaborates with hiring departments to employ targeted recruiting strategies that go beyond traditional methods, leveraging a variety of sourcing methods both in the community and nationwide. Talent Acquisition also supports new employee onboarding programs, helping new employees transition smoothly into their roles. The team is committed to building strong talent pipelines and delivering a high-quality experience for both hiring managers and candidates throughout the recruitment process.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Compliance & Policy
- Perform recruitment compliance tasks, including but not limited to CSU employee reference checks, Ed Code verifications, Retired Annuitant recruitment reviews, and other pre-hire compliance requirements.
- Review recruitment documentation at the appropriate stage to ensure accurate and audit-ready search files in PageUp and associated HR systems.
- Identify and escalate compliance issues, discrepancies, or policy questions to the appropriate Talent Acquisition Specialist and Talent Acquisition Manager in a timely manner.
- Stay current on relevant CSU policy, collective bargaining agreement requirements, and applicable employment law as they relate to recruitment compliance.
Executive Search - Administrative Support
- When a dedicated administrative support is not assigned, serve an administrative support role for MPP III and MPP IV recruitments.
- Responsibilities include coordinating search committee logistics, managing candidate communications and scheduling, preparing and distributing interview materials, collecting evaluation documentation, and supporting all search phases through close.
- Identify and maintain resources and training materials for other administrative support staff assigned to executive searches, including process guides, checklists, and tools aligned with CPP's executive search model
- Provide guidance and on-the-job support to administrative supports on best practices for executive search coordination, compliance, and search committee protocols.
Recruitment Operations
- Oversee full-cycle recruitment efforts for routine and entry-level recruitments, from posting to onboarding.
- Support the TA team with job postings, outreach, application screening, and phone interviews on an as-needed basis.
- Represent CPP at outreach and recruitment events as needed, including job fairs and community or campus recruitment activities.
- Serve as a backup to Talent Acquisition Specialists during periods of high volume or staff absence
- Partner with the TA Specialist leading the executive search to ensure administrative tasks are completed accurately and on schedule throughout the recruitment lifecycle.
Onboarding Support
- Support the logistics and coordination of New Hire Orientation (NHO) and New Employee Welcome (NEW) events, including: Room setup and teardown for both NHO and NEW sessions.
- Printing, organizing, and managing inventory of onboarding materials; identify and communicate supply needs and purchases to the talent acquisition manager.
- Coordinating catering orders and shuttle services for applicable events.
- Managing Microsoft Teams chats for new hire cohorts; serving as a point of contact for logistical questions prior to and after orientation.
- Picking up and distributing new hire gift bags.
- Presenting designated slides or content segments during orientation sessions.
- Communicating with internal stakeholders to coordinate event logistics and resolve day-of issues.
- Complete Official Personnel File (OPF) creation and indexing in OnBase, including application materials and offer letter documentation.
- Finalize job descriptions for posting in coordination with the TA Specialist, ensuring alignment with classification standards and approved position details.
- Maintain and update the Cashiers Spreadsheet and other tracking tools related to onboarding processing.
Special Projects
- Support special recruitment projects, reporting, and ad-hoc initiatives as assigned by talent acquisition leadership.
- Support continuous improvement efforts by identifying inefficiencies, and recommending process enhancements to identify bottlenecks, compliance risks, or candidate experience gaps.
